Soil Microscopy Workshop 26th May

Join the Oyster Harbour Catchment Group staff as we take commission of a new Microscope for soil health analysis with this FREE training day from EarthWhile Australia at the Mount Barker Community Resource Centre Meeting Room (1 Lowood Road). There will be multiple microscopes for you to learn on.
All are welcome, particularly those with an interest or understanding of soil health parameters. Bring along a soil sample of your own.

Refreshments and light lunch provided, please RSVP as places are limited.
